作者vivi50218 (vivi)
看板PHP
標題[請益] PHP連結firebird的問題
時間Tue Sep 25 08:57:46 2012
我成功連結資料庫了 也將資料顯示在網頁上
但是裡面的中文資料都是亂碼 我也知道是編碼的問題 但卻不知道怎修正
用了PHP編碼也不能用
mysql_query("SET NAMES ‘UTF8′",connection);
mysql_query("SET CHARACTER_SET_CLIENT=utf8");
mysql_query("SET CHARACTER_SET_RESULTS=utf8");
網路上估狗的也不能用...
$db->Execute("set names 'utf8'"); 請問有什麼方法解決嗎?...
--
※ 發信站: 批踢踢實業坊(ptt.cc)
◆ From: 220.130.92.115
1F:→ MOONRAKER:資料庫有編碼、每個資料表還有編碼,你設定那是連線編碼 09/25 11:48
2F:→ MOONRAKER:裝phpmyadmin然後檢查資料庫和各資料表的編碼 09/25 11:48
3F:→ vivi50218:資料庫的編碼全都是BIG5 目前我改成BIG5究顯示正常了 09/25 12:28
4F:→ vivi50218:只是不知道還有沒有其他的問題 09/25 12:28
5F:→ vivi50218:我是用火鳥 可以匯入到phpmyadmin? 09/25 12:29
6F:推 cychi:撈出來iconv 成UTF8吧 09/25 14:00
7F:推 PTTLSboy: mysql_query("SET NAMES ‘UTF8′",connection)有放在 09/25 20:19
8F:→ PTTLSboy:connection後嗎?我之前也會這樣,調到後面就OK了 09/25 20:19
9F:→ vivi50218:看起來火鳥跟mysql跟方法不太一樣... 09/25 21:02
10F:→ vivi50218:快煩死 估狗資料也很少.. 09/25 21:02